Dispute: Claim of Employes:
1. That the Seaboard Coast Line Railroad Company violated the current
working agreement, particularly Rule 11, when Carrier partially
closed down the Second Shift in its Florence, South Carolina, Diesel
Chop and forced Electrician C. T. Wilkins to change shifts and
refused to pay the overtime rate for his shift change effective
July 14, 1975.
2. That accordingly, the Carrier be ordered to additionally compensate
Electrician C. T. Wilkins.four (4) hours at his straight time rate
. of pay. .

The facts in this claim are essentially the same as those in Award No..
7366
and are companion cases in allrespects save the name of the Claimant.
For the reasons stated in that Award the claim is denied.
AWARD
Claim denied.
